So if you don’t charge at home (which I assume does a number on the utility bill) how much are you paying in charging if you’re driving 1,000 miles a month?

I’m not asking for a math problem. I’m assuming someone in here fits that profile and can just answer from experience.

Is it really saving any money vs paying $150 - $200/month for gas?

Not asking to make a dig at EV. I’m really curious.
You’re not going to find anyone in this forum who fits the bill - because you’d have to be a financial lunatic to charge outside the home 100% of the time without a free incentive period. On SC it’s about 60% the cost of gasoline. On these shell enabled chargers it’s the same if not more than equivalent gasoline.

I’ve seen other forums where someone was living off the SC as an Uber driver. They were about that 60% number.

The TCO gets smashed vs a hybrid or low cost efficient petrol/gas vehicle when you exclusively charge outside the home unless you qualify for a tax credit and/or you live in a place with a huge delta in electricity and fuel cost.
